The Liberace Foundation is an exceptional organization that aims to help students in Southern Nevada to pursue their dreams in the creative and performing arts. The foundation has done this through artistic exposure and scholarship assistance for over 30 years now, and has awarded in excess of 2,700 scholarships.
Liberace is most well known as both a showman and a pianist, but he was also a key player in launching the careers of several other talented artists and individuals. In fact, he helped further the career of several opera singers, decorators, dancers, costume designers and more. Liberace had the unique ability to captivate huge crowds by playing both popular and classic tunes.
Liberace truly loved the performing arts and made every effort to give back to those who were trying to break into this lucrative business. In this book entitled "The Things I Love," Liberace said, "I want to do what I can to give others just starting out a career a boost. I hope The Foundation projects will continue into the future to offer gifted newcomers financial help, and in many cases, artistic exposure as well."
